Rabbi Jacobson elaborates that having a deeper purpose allows individuals to “swim with the tide” rather than fighting against it. During life's storms, those anchored in meaning and purpose are less likely to exhaust themselves fighting circumstances outside their control. Instead, they adapt, accept, and navigate through adversity with grace and strength.

The Power of Connection and Support

In times of hardship, human connection becomes vital. The speaker stresses that loneliness exacerbates pain, while sharing vulnerability and seeking support can be transformative. When others who have been through similar struggles listen and empathize, it brings about healing and hope.
